Lucid Blocks is a sandbox survival game set in a procedurally generated voxel world where exploration and construction are combined with resource management. The player enters a surreal environment composed of abstract landscapes, unusual structures, and unpredictable entities. The main objective is to gather materials, survive encounters, and build functional or creative structures. The game operates without a fixed storyline, allowing players to define their own goals within an open system.

Core Gameplay And Exploration

The gameplay is centered on movement through a continuously generated world. Players explore different zones, collect materials, and interact with objects that can be used for crafting or construction. Encounters with creatures and environmental hazards introduce additional challenges.

Exploration is not restricted by predefined paths. The world expands in multiple directions, creating a structure where progression depends on curiosity and decision-making rather than linear objectives. The player can choose to focus on survival, discovery, or building.

Crafting And Building Systems

A key system in Lucid Blocks is its flexible crafting mechanic, where items can be combined to produce new tools or objects. This system allows experimentation and supports different approaches to progression. Building is also unrestricted, enabling players to create structures using a wide range of blocks.

  •         Procedural world generation with no fixed layout
  •         Crafting system based on combining materials
  •         Construction using modular voxel blocks
  •         Tools and equipment affecting exploration
  •         Resource gathering tied to progression

Environment And World Design

The game world is designed with surreal and abstract elements. Locations may include open fields, enclosed spaces, or large structures that do not follow realistic logic. This design affects navigation and creates varied exploration scenarios.

Creatures encountered in the world differ in behavior and function. Some can be avoided, while others require direct interaction. These elements contribute to a system where the environment itself becomes part of the challenge.

Visual Style And Atmosphere

The visual presentation uses voxel-based graphics combined with unusual color schemes and lighting. This approach creates a distinct environment that differs from standard survival games. Visual clarity is maintained, allowing players to identify objects and navigate effectively.

Sound design supports exploration by indicating nearby activity or changes in the environment. Audio cues are used selectively, helping players react to situations without constant background noise.
